#adf09c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#adf09c is composed of 67.8% red, 94.1%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 35%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 107.9 degrees, a saturation of 73.7% and a lightness of 77.6%. #adf09c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5be139.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

#adf09c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#adf09c has RGB values of R:173, G:240,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 11399324.

Shades and Tints of #adf09c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010300 is the darkest color, while #f4fdf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#adf09c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c4c9c3 is the less saturated color, while #a5fd8f is the most saturated one.
